Job description

Job Title: Credit Control Manager

Location: Bracknell

Salary: Competitive

Job Type: Permanent, Full time

BSRIA is seeking an ambitious, commercially minded Credit Control Manager to lead the credit control function and work as a trusted business partner to operational leaders across the organisation. This is a visible, hands-on role rather than a back-office collections position. You will take a proactive and assertive approach to reducing outstanding debt, while developing and embedding the controls, reporting and discipline needed to support the business as it grows. You will bring energy, pace and a strong focus on accountability, while building effective relationships across Sales, the divisions and the leadership team.

In return, you will join a supportive organisation that values teamwork and professional development. You will have the opportunity to shape and own the credit control function, with direct exposure to operational and finance leaders, a competitive salary and a stable, collaborative working environment focused on delivering excellent results.

Exciting work you will be doing:

  • Owning the end-to-end credit control strategy for BSRIA, driving aggressive, well-organised collection of overdue debt and minimising DSO and bad debt exposure
  • Leading weekly calls with operational leads and Business Managers across each division to review aged debt, agree collection actions and hold owners to account for outcomes
  • Acting as an active business partner to the divisions - challenging poor credit behaviour at source, not just chasing the symptoms
  • Designing, implementing and continuously improving credit control policies, procedures and controls, and ensuring they are consistently applied across the business
  • Carrying out credit checks on new and existing clients, setting credit limits and Terms of Business, and tightening terms proactively where risk increases
  • Escalating problem accounts swiftly and decisively, including recommending stop-supply, legal action or debt recovery agency referral where appropriate
  • Setting, monitoring and reporting on KPIs for aged debt, DSO and cash collection, with monthly updates to the CFO including risk commentary and action owners
  • Supporting and line managing a Credit Controller by setting clear, achievable KPI targets, such as cash collected, aged debt reduction and query turnaround, while monitoring progress and providing regular coaching, guidance and day-to-day support
  • Managing the sales ledger and high standards of accuracy, including:
  • Setting up and maintaining accurate customer accounts and records
  • Chasing overdue payments and reducing aged debt
  • Working to debt collection targets
  • Resolving customer and internal account queries promptly
  • Processing and allocating payments, including BACS and card transactions
  • Reconciling accounts and investigating discrepancies
  • Monitoring credit limits and applying credit control procedures
  • Processing customer refunds in line with policy
  • Assisting with audit preparation and providing supporting documentation when required
  • Identifying and implementing process and systems improvements to strengthen the wider credit control and cash collection function
